Advantages Of Structural Steel

Structural steel is one of the most popular materials used in construction due to its many advantages. Firstly, steel is lightweight and easy to transport. This makes it ideal for large-scale projects where time and cost-effectiveness is a priority. Secondly, it is durable, allowing it to stand up to extreme weather conditions and other environmental hazards. Lastly, steel construction is generally much more cost-efficient than other materials, making it the preferred choice for many construction projects.

Moreover, steel is also highly malleable. This means that it can be bent or shaped to create incredibly intricate designs, making it perfect for creating aesthetically pleasing buildings and monuments. It is also resistant to fire and offers superior protection against earthquakes and other natural disasters. While steel does require professional installation, this process is relatively quick and can result in much faster construction turnaround times compared to other materials.

Advantages Of Concrete

Concrete is the second most popular material choice for construction. It offers many advantages, especially when it comes to durability and strength. It is also resistant to water and weathering, making it an ideal choice for outdoor structures such as bridges and dams. Furthermore, reinforced concrete is even stronger and can be used in more demanding projects such as skyscrapers and tall buildings.

Concrete also offers superior insulation, making it an excellent choice for building energy-efficient structures. Additionally, concrete and steel can be used together in construction projects, resulting in a combination of the best of both worlds. This allows builders to create unique structures that are strong, durable, and aesthetically pleasing.

Disadvantages Of Concrete

While concrete is a strong and durable material, it also has some drawbacks. Firstly, it is heavy and cannot be transported easily, making it unsuitable for small-scale projects or those requiring transportation over long distances. Furthermore, its weight and size make it difficult to manipulate, and any mistakes during the pouring and curing stages can ruin a project.

Additionally, concrete is prone to cracking, especially in areas with extreme temperatures. Thus, proper maintenance and monitoring of structures made of concrete is essential to ensure longevity.
